A Look into Bruce Willis' Condition

Bruce Willis' ex-wife, Demi Moore, recently shared an update on the actor's health, revealing that he has been diagnosed with frontotemporal dementia (FTD). This news comes after Willis' family announced his retirement from acting in March 2022 due to aphasia, a condition that affects a person's ability to communicate. FTD is a degenerative brain disorder that affects the frontal and temporal lobes of the brain, leading to changes in behavior, personality, and language.

Symptoms and Progression of FTD

FTD can manifest in several different ways, depending on which part of the brain is affected. Common symptoms include changes in personality and behavior, difficulty with language and communication, and problems with decision-making and judgment. The progression of FTD can vary, but it typically worsens over time.

Support and Resources for FTD

There are currently no cures for FTD, but treatments are available to help manage the symptoms. These treatments may include medications, therapy, and support groups. There are also a number of organizations that provide support and resources for individuals and families affected by FTD.
